问题标签 [angularjs-ui-utils]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
3 回答
7745 浏览

angularjs - 如何将角度 ui-mask 上的自动清除设置为 false?

我目前有一个带有 ui 掩码的电话输入。如果输入的值不是掩码的全长,则会清除输入。有没有办法设置 ui-mask 以便在单击或失去焦点时不会清除输入?

0 投票
2 回答
725 浏览

angularjs - 在 AngularJS 中显示模态对话框

我正在使用 AngularJS 开发应用程序。下面是我的要求是这样的:

  1. 用户应该有搜索屏幕来搜索批次信息
  2. 加载结果后,用户单击其中一个批次
  3. 开批后
  4. 当用户单击取消批处理时,应打开先前的搜索屏幕

我正在使用模型对话框来加载搜索屏幕并显示批处理信息。我正在使用模型对话,因为在我的批处理信息屏幕中,有很多信息可用。

这种方法是客户建议的。请帮助我如何实现这种方法。

0 投票
1 回答
5794 浏览

angularjs - Input Mask with angular-input-masks

I wanted to make input mask, in case CNPJ.

Then I saw it here.

https://github.com/assisrafael/angular-input-masks/

But not getting to implement.

See the excerpt from my code, in which case it did not work.

What is missing to work?

0 投票
2 回答
8040 浏览

regex - 带有ng-pattern的Angularjs ui-mask

下面的代码不起作用..

当输入值为 时20:00:00formName.hhmmss.$error.pattern则为true

如果删除ui-mask

当输入值为 时20:00:00formName.hhmmss.$error.pattern则为false

如何在中使用正则表达式ng-pattern

0 投票
1 回答
231 浏览

angularjs - 有条件地应用 AngularJS 指令(ui-scrollfix)

我正在使用 UI.Utils 中的 ui-scrollfix 指令来制作所谓的粘性标题。它工作正常。应用程序中有两个标题。主要的始终在页面上,而第二个仅出现在某些页面中。

我需要做的是ui-scrollfix添加或应用该指令main-header(如果second-header存在)。

这有可能实现吗?

谢谢!

0 投票
2 回答
2551 浏览

javascript - 如何将 Datepicker 和 Timepicker 的值合并到一个变量中

$Scope.dt当用户选择日期和设置时间时,我有角度应用程序 UI 有 Datepicker 和 Timepicker 使用 angular-ui$Scope.mytime我试图在一个 $Scope.SelectedDateTime 中组合我得到 NaN。我不知道如何解决它

当用户选择日期时更新 $scope.dt 值将是“确定当用户选择日期时它将是“2015 年 3 月 5 日星期四 00:00:00 GMT-0500(东部标准时间)”和 $scope.mytime 值“2015 年 3 月 5 日星期四” 23:30:00 GMT-0500(东部标准时间)'如何将它们组合成一个变量 html

javascript

0 投票
2 回答
2210 浏览

angularjs - angularjs ui树在子级过滤的问题

Angularjs UI 树过滤功能在子级不工作,但在组级工作正常。例如,如果我们输入 node1 或 node2 过滤工作正常,但如果我们输入 node1.2 或 node2.1,过滤将无法正常工作。请找plnkr

如果我将以下代码添加到我的 script.js 文件中,一切都会被取消。所以我评论了那部分。

0 投票
1 回答
1132 浏览

angularjs - AngularJS ui-utils 密码验证

我遇到了 angular ui-utils 的问题,特别是 ui-validate。我正在尝试向用户提供密码更改表单并要求“新密码”和“确认新密码”匹配,这里:

在我的控制器中我有

问题是,无论是否匹配newPasswordnewPassword2保存按钮都会保持启用状态并{{!!passwordForm.newPassword2.$error.validator}}评估为假。

我已经浏览了几个 stackoverflow 线程和其他来源,但我只是无法弄清楚我的代码有什么问题。任何帮助,将不胜感激。

0 投票
1 回答
2388 浏览

angularjs - angularJS valdr + ui-select 验证

我在这个问题上被谷歌搜索,但仍然找不到关于它的正确讨论。我们在表单(angularJS app)中使用 valdr 和 ui select,我们遇到了 ui-select 呈现的输入不会获得 name 属性的问题,因此,angular 会引发错误:

所以我们尝试了一些关于 ui-select 指令的 hack,比如 templateCache 重写/修改,隐藏输入具有相同的模型,但结果是相同的。

顺便说一句,templateCache 重写是最糟糕的方法,因为该指令在应用程序范围内被其他指令使用,我们无法破解整个应用程序。

有人遇到过这个问题吗?

代码片段: http ://plnkr.co/edit/sDNDDtnhi7Jxi9mtjDTl?p=preview

0 投票
1 回答
353 浏览

javascript - Angularjs ui utils高亮过滤器在搜索时中断应用程序

我正在使用 Angular ui-utils 高亮过滤器,并且我有以下代码:

当我使用 [ 或 ( 之类的特殊字符进行搜索时,会出现角度异常和应用程序中断。

SyntaxError:无效的正则表达式:/(/:在 v 处的新 RegExp(本机)处的未终止组。(http://localhost:50463/EIA/source/dist/vendor.min.js:72:1157)在 i 处(http ://localhost:50463/EIA/source/dist/vendor.min.js:38:92754 ) 在 cr.| ( http://localhost:50463/EIA/source/dist/vendor.min.js:38: 86832 ) 在 h.constant ( http://localhost:50463/EIA/source/dist/vendor.min.js:38:92126 ) 在 Object.e ( http://localhost:50463/EIA/source/dist/ vendor.min.js:38:101832 ) 在 v.$digest ( http://localhost:50463/EIA/source/dist/vendor.min.js:38:57280 ) 在 v.$apply ( http://本地主机:50463/EIA/source/dist/vendor.min.js:38:58986)在http://localhost:50463/EIA/source/dist/client.js:1007:31http://localhost:50463/EIA/source/dist/vendor.min.js:38:64888未定义

我尝试使用 ng-sanitize 库,但仍然遇到相同的错误。

请问,我该如何解决?